Introduction to Chicken Coops for 10 Hens

Chicken coops for 10 hens are essential structures for poultry farmers looking to house a small flock of chickens comfortably. These coops are designed to provide a safe and secure environment for the chickens while also offering convenience for the farmers in terms of access and maintenance. Whether you are a backyard hobbyist or a small-scale commercial farmer, investing in a well-designed chicken coop for 10 hens can significantly impact the health and productivity of your flock.

Design Features of Chicken Coops for 10 Hens

When considering a chicken coop for 10 hens, several design features play a crucial role in the functionality and effectiveness of the structure. These coops typically include nesting boxes, roosting bars, ventilation windows, access doors, and a secure fencing system to keep the chickens safe from predators. The size of the coop is also important to ensure that each hen has enough space to move around comfortably. Additionally, the materials used in construction, such as treated wood or galvanized steel, contribute to the durability and longevity of the coop.

Technical Specifications for Chicken Coops for 10 Hens

Chicken coops designed for 10 hens usually have dimensions that accommodate the space requirements for each hen, ensuring they have ample room to roost, nest, and move around freely. The coop may measure approximately 6 feet by 8 feet in size, with a height of 6 feet to provide sufficient headroom for the chickens. The coop's roofing is often sloped to allow for water runoff and may be covered with weather-resistant materials such as asphalt shingles or metal sheets.

Benefits of Using a Chicken Coop for 10 Hens

Investing in a chicken coop for 10 hens offers various benefits to poultry farmers. These coops provide a designated space for the chickens to roost and lay eggs, helping to streamline egg collection and reduce the risk of eggs being laid in random locations. Additionally, chicken coops help protect the flock from adverse weather conditions, predators, and diseases, thereby ensuring the overall health and well-being of the chickens. Proper ventilation and insulation in the coop also contribute to a comfortable environment for the hens.

Choosing the Right Chicken Coop for 10 Hens

When selecting a chicken coop for 10 hens, it is essential to consider factors such as the size of your flock, available space on your property, and your budget. Ensure that the coop you choose provides adequate space per hen according to industry standards to prevent overcrowding and potential health issues. Additionally, opt for coops made from high-quality materials that are durable and weather-resistant to ensure longevity and protection for your chickens.

Maintenance Tips for Chicken Coops for 10 Hens

To ensure the longevity and functionality of your chicken coop for 10 hens, regular maintenance is key. Clean the coop regularly to remove droppings and debris, as buildup can attract pests and lead to unsanitary conditions for the chickens. Inspect the coop for any signs of wear or damage, especially in areas prone to moisture accumulation. Additionally, provide fresh bedding in the nesting boxes and on the coop floor to maintain a clean and comfortable environment for the hens.
